Ինչպես փոխարկել Word փաստաթուղթը HTML-ի, օգտագործելով Java

Այս պարզ թեմայում դուք կսովորեք, թե ինչպես փոխարկել Word DocumentHTML Java-ի միջոցով: Հետևյալ պարզ քայլերը կարող են օգտագործվել՝ DOCX-ը Java-ով HTML արտահանելու համար ցանկացած ընդհանուր օպերացիոն համակարգում, ինչպիսին է MS Windows-ը, Ubuntu-ն կամ macOS-ը՝ օգտագործելով պարզ API զանգեր:

Word փաստաթուղթը HTML-ի փոխակերպելու քայլեր՝ Java-ի միջոցով

  1. Ավելացրեք Aspose.Words JAR ֆայլի հղում՝ օգտագործելով Maven պահոցը
  2. Ստուգեք Document Class օբյեկտը` սկզբնաղբյուր փաստաթուղթը բեռնելու համար
  3. Նշեք տարբեր HtmlSave Ընտրանքներ, ներառյալ էջի լուսանցքները, CssStyleSheet-ը և էջի կարգավորումը և այլն:
  4. Արտահանել DOCX-ը HTML-ի Java-ում՝ օգտագործելով պահպանման մեթոդը

Հետևյալ օրինակելի կոդում մենք նախ կբեռնենք աղբյուրի DOCX-ը՝ օգտագործելով Document class օրինակը: Այնուհետև օգտագործելով HtmlSaveOptions դասը, մենք կսահմանենք CssStyleSheetType, ExportPageMargins և ImageResolution: Վերջապես, օգտագործելով պահպանման մեթոդը, մենք * կստեղծենք HTML DOCX-ից Java-ում*:

Կոդ՝ DOCX-ը Java-ում HTML արտահանելու համար

import com.aspose.words.CssStyleSheetType;
import com.aspose.words.Document;
import com.aspose.words.HtmlSaveOptions;
import com.aspose.words.ImageColorMode;
import com.aspose.words.ImageSaveOptions;
import com.aspose.words.License;
import com.aspose.words.SaveFormat;
public class WordsKB {
public static void main(String[] wordsArgs) throws Exception {
{
// Use Aspose.Words for Java license to remove trial version limitations
// after converting Word DOCX to HTML
License licenseConvertDOCXtoHTML = new License();
licenseConvertDOCXtoHTML.setLicense("Java.Aspose.Words.lic");
// Load input Word DOCX file with Document class
Document sourceDoc = new Document("Input.docx");
// Set different properties of HtmlSaveOptions class
HtmlSaveOptions saveOptions = new HtmlSaveOptions();
saveOptions.setCssStyleSheetType(CssStyleSheetType.INLINE);
saveOptions.setExportPageMargins(true);
saveOptions.setImageResolution(90);
// Export docx to HTML in Java
sourceDoc.save("SavedHtml.html", saveOptions);
}
}

Այս օրինակելի կոդում մենք բեռնել ենք DOCX աղբյուրը՝ օգտագործելով Document class օրինակը: HtmlSaveOptions class օրինակը կարող է օգտագործվել տարբեր ընտրանքներ սահմանելու համար, ինչպիսիք են կոդավորումը, SVG տարբերակները, տարբերակը և շատ այլ հատկություններ: Ի վերջո, մենք արտահանում ենք DOCX-ը HTML՝ օգտագործելով Java:

ինչպես փոխարկել DOCX-ը TIFF-ի Java-ի միջոցով-ի նախորդ թեմայում մենք կենտրոնացել էինք DOCX-ը TIFF-ին մատուցելու վրա: Մինչդեռ այս թեմայում մենք սովորել ենք, թե ինչպես ստեղծել HTML DOCX-ից Java-ի միջոցով:

 Հայերեն